Saint Anne Church is a modest but historically significant Byzantine church in Trabzon, dating back to the 6th or 7th century. Visitors can see its original stone walls, a small apse, and remnants of frescoes that hint at its ancient past. Unlike larger, more ornate churches, Saint Anne offers a quiet, intimate glimpse into early Christian architecture in the region. Its location in a residential area makes it a peaceful stop for those interested in Byzantine history.

Don't miss

  • Examine the well-preserved stone masonry and brickwork typical of early Byzantine architecture.
  • Look for faded fresco fragments inside the apse, depicting saints and religious scenes.
  • Observe the small dome, which is a rare feature in churches of this age in Trabzon.
